黄河流域人地系统协调与高质量发展 被引量:15

Coordinated human-earth system and high-quality development in Yellow River Basin

摘要 科学解析黄河流域人地系统协调机理,寻求可持续发展途径,成为促进区域生态环境保护和高质量发展的关键。在新时代“一带一路”与黄河流域国家战略背景下,充分发挥多学科交叉综合优势,实施黄河流域人地系统协调与高质量发展科学计划,具有重要的理论价值和现实意义。该文梳理黄河流域人地系统面临主要问题,解析黄土高原“三生”空间演化及其耦合特征,探讨人地系统科学研究的重点领域和主要内容,提出了黄河流域人地系统研究范式和“土”字样带。通过黄河流域人地系统智能化模拟、高质量发展情景分析,揭示黄河流域人地系统结构功能时空格局及其演变规律,阐明国土空间生态保护与生态安全的关键因子及其驱动机制,为全面构建黄河流域资源能源节约与集约利用技术体系,深入推进生态环境保护和高质量发展战略决策提供参考依据。 Regional sustainable development is facing practical problems such as shortage of water resources,fragile ecological environment,the sharp contradiction between human and earth,and relatively backward economic development.Scientific analysis of the coordination mechanism of human-earth system in the Yellow River Basin and seeking the way of sustainable development have become the key to promote regional ecological environment protection and high-quality development.Under the background of the national strategy of the Yellow River Basin in the new era,it is of great theoretical value and practical significance to give full play to the interdisciplinary comprehensive advantages and implement the scientific plan for the coordination of human-earth system and high-quality development in the Yellow River Basin.This paper reviews the main problems of human-earth system in the Yellow River Basin,analyzes the evolution and coupling characteristics of"three living"space in the Loess Plateau,discusses the key fields and main contents of the research of human-earth system science,and puts forward the research paradigm and the belt of human-earth system in the loess basin.Through the intelligent simulation and high-quality development scenario analysis of human-earth system in the Yellow River Basin,this paper reveals the temporal and spatial pattern and evolution law of human-earth system structure and function in the Yellow River Basin,and expounds the key factors and driving mechanism of ecological protection and ecological security,so as to comprehensively build the technical system of resource and energy conservation and intensive utilization in the Yellow River Basin.Meanwhile,it provides reference basis for further promoting ecological environment protection and high-quality development decision-making.
